blockly > FieldTextInput > (コンストラクタ)
FieldTextInput.(コンストラクタ)
FieldTextInput
クラスの新しいインスタンスを作成します。
署名:
constructor(value?: string | typeof Field.SKIP_SETUP, validator?: FieldTextInputValidator | null, config?: FieldTextInputConfig);
パラメータ
パラメータ | 型 | 説明 |
---|---|---|
値 | 文字列 | Field.SKIP_SETUP の型 | (省略可)フィールドの初期値。文字列にキャストする必要があります。null または未定義の場合、デフォルトは空の文字列になります。セットアップをスキップする場合に Field.SKIP_SETUP も受け入れます(構成を処理し、独自のコンストラクタの実行後にフィールド値を設定するサブクラスでのみ使用されます)。 |
バリデータ | FieldTextInputValidator | null | (省略可)フィールドの値の変更を検証するために呼び出される関数。文字列を受け取り、検証された文字列を返します。変更を中止する場合は null を返します。 |
config | FieldTextInputConfig | (省略可)フィールドの構成に使用されるオプションのマップ。このパラメータでサポートされているプロパティの一覧については、[フィールドの作成に関するドキュメント]https://developers.google.com/blockly/guides/create-custom-blocks/fields/built-in-fields/text-input#creation をご覧ください。 |